We have measured compression diagrams for monolayers composed of charged and neutral phospholipids in the pres- nce of various positively charged ions and polypeptides. The hape of diagrams and electrostatic effects was analyzed by the empirical model that represents lipid molecules as an in- ompressible kernel with a soft shell. We show that in the region of its liquid expanded state (LE) the measured Volta potential linearly depends on the lipid density, which corre- ponds to the effective value of the dipole moment according to Helmholtz relation. Such linearity chmkbremains inde- pendent of the pH solution, while a slope of curves chmkb- decreases markedly in the presence of polypeptideschmkb. We attribute this effect to the overpowering contribution of water molecules to the Volta potential in comparison to the surface charge changes. That is why the alteration in hy- dration of lipid head groups leads to the major changes in the dipole moment. A small, but noticeable deviation from inearity in the LE region was detected in the presence of chlorpromazine and polyarginine because of their insertion nto the monolayer. A quantitative description of diagrams was made by the previously developed model, which takes nto account the inhomogeneity of the polymer adsorption ayer.
